| Description | This cluster of papers focuses on the regulation of chromatin structure and function, including topics such as histone modifications, transcriptional regulation, enhancers, DNA elements, 3D genome organization, and nucleosome positioning. The research covers a wide range of molecular mechanisms involved in controlling gene expression and epigenetic processes. |
